If you are interested in working anywhere within the criminal justice system, this one year postgraduate program, (MSc Working with Adult and Young Offenders,) is an ideal place to start. This program, which is the first of its kind in the UK, is beneficial for practitioners, managers and policy makers.

The program maintains a specialist focus on the theory and practice of offender management including a greater focus on developing practices for managing post-sentence work with people who have been convicted. Graduates will gain the knowledge and theory they need to further influence and lead the development of practice in post-custody supervision.

The curriculum will delve into the philosophy, theory and practice of working with those who are sentenced to either serve a community order or a prison sentence and who are subject to post-custody supervision. Upon successful completion of this program, there is a wide array of possible work options available including opportunities with the police, courts, prison, probation services and youth offending services.
